Description provided by the business.Primrose School at St. Charles Community College is a private preschool offering Balanced Learning® early education and child care, conveniently located on Mid Rivers Mall Drive near Warren Elementary School and Buchheit Lake. Programs include Infant, Toddler, Early Preschool, Preschool Pathways, Preschool, and Pre-Kindergarten, all delivered by qualified teachers in a nurturing environment.

Our Preschool Pathways program provides a “bridge” between our Early Preschool and Preschool classrooms for children whose birthdays will miss the cutoff date for kindergarten entrance.
